1967 Isuzu Bellett vs. 2010 Fiat Idea

To start off, 2010 Fiat Idea is newer by 43 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1967 Isuzu Bellett.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1967 Isuzu Bellett would be higher. At 1,582 cc (4 cylinders), 1967 Isuzu Bellett is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2010 Fiat Idea (94 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 3 more horse power than 1967 Isuzu Bellett. (91 HP @ 5400 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2010 Fiat Idea should accelerate faster than 1967 Isuzu Bellett.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2010 Fiat Idea weights approximately 210 kg more than 1967 Isuzu Bellett.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1967 Isuzu Bellett (134 Nm @ 4200 RPM) has 6 more torque (in Nm) than 2010 Fiat Idea. (128 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 1967 Isuzu Bellett will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2010 Fiat Idea.

Compare all specifications:

1967 Isuzu Bellett 2010 Fiat Idea
Make Isuzu Fiat
Model Bellett Idea
Year Released 1967 2010
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1582 cc 1368 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 91 HP 94 HP
Engine RPM 5400 RPM 5800 RPM
Torque 134 Nm 128 Nm
Torque RPM 4200 RPM 4500 RPM
Engine Compression Ratio 9.7:1 11.0:1
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line - Premium
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 5 doors
Vehicle Weight 940 kg 1150 kg
Vehicle Length 4040 mm 3940 mm
Vehicle Width 1500 mm 1700 mm
Vehicle Height 1400 mm 1670 mm
Wheelbase Size 2360 mm 2520 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 40 L 47 L
